Kandy Esala Maha Perahera:
A pageant of glamour and splendour
Kandy will be showered with the blessings of the
Triple Gem, especially during this month. The festival season which
started on July 19, with the Kap Situvima followed by the Kumbal and
Randoli Peraheras and the final Esala Maha Perahera on the night of
August 1, ends on August 2 (Thursday) after the Day Perahera and the
water-cutting (Diya Kepeema) ceremony.
